Transaction 31d15e3c7bf33f8d38f91562468ce02c111dcb64d2fcef361d7f238d8d5db8c3

block
5950c525f0a51e7a1497f10ccbb4164fb09c77ab62109229ab045d4516f05eec

1 Input

23 Outputs